How Leaking Pipe Water Removal Works: A Step-by-Step Guide

With leaking pipe water removal, every step matters.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ure that your property is restored to its original condition. Here’s what you can expect:

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

We’ll send a team of experts to assess the damage and contain the water to prevent further damage.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to remove any standing water and dry out the affected area.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use industrial-grade pumps and vacuums to remove any remaining water from the affected area. Our team will work quickly and efficiently to reduce downtime and disruption to your life.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use specialized equipment to dry out the affected area, including dehumidifiers and fans. Our team will work to ensure that your property is completely dry and free of moisture.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We’ll use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to clean and sanitize the affected area. Our team will work to remove any dirt, grime, or bacteria that may have accumulated during the water damage.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

Once the affected area is clean and dry, our team will work to restore your property to its original condition. This may involve replacing damaged materials, repairing or replacing fixtures and appliances, and ensuring that your property is safe and secure.

Warning Signs You Need Leaking Pipe Water Removal

Don’t ignore these warning signs, they can show a serious problem with your pipes and lead to further damage and costly repairs.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a musty smell in your home or business that won’t go away, it may be a sign of a leaky pipe. Our team can help you identify the source of the smell and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ains on your ceilings or walls can be a sign of a leaky pipe. Our team can help you identify the source of the stain and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of a leaky pipe. Our team can help you identify the source of the problem and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Increased Water Bills

Increased water bills can be a sign of a leaky pipe. Our team can help you identify the source of the problem and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Running Water Sounds in the Walls

Running water sounds in the walls can be a sign of a leaky pipe. Our team can help you identify the source of the sound and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Leaking Pipe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a single pipe Yes No You can likely fix the leak yourself with some basic plumbing tools.
Large leak in multiple pipes No Yes A large leak can cause significant damage and needs specialized equipment and expertise to repair.
Water damage in a confined space (e.g. Crawl space) No Yes A confined space need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ure safe and effective cleanup.
Water damage in a high-value item (e.g. Hardwood floor) No Yes A high-value item needs specialized care and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a successful restoration.
Water damage in a sensitive area (e.g. Electrical room) No Yes A sensitive area need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ure safe and effective cleanup.
Water damage in a large area (e.g. Entire house) No Yes A large area need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ure safe and effective cleanup.

Leaking Pipe Water Removal Cost in Mount Sinai, NY

The cost of leaking pipe water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Mount Sinai, NY.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Drying and d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Cleaning and s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Restoration and re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, type of materials
Emergency response and assessment $100 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Water damage inspection $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
